1. SunnynBreezy Farmhouse, Bacong

Nature lovers will not regret staying at SunnynBreezy Farmhouse. This property is a small home with a fully equipped bathroom and a standby generator. Those seeking to experience what life is like at a farm will witness what they came for, as this property has a lot of fresh produce, such as bananas, pineapples, and papayas. Guests are allowed to harvest depending on the season.

Remember to stop by the beach, approximately a 20-minute drive from this property, to make the most of your vacation.

2. Creative tiny house, Muntinlupa

Are you planning to travel around Metro Manila? Rent this tiny creative house at Abbey Place Subdivision in Muntinlupa. It has an artistic interior design with unique wood furniture, setting a relaxing atmosphere. Guests can enjoy air-conditioning and a portable fan to beat the heat in Metro Manila. It is ideal for couples, but an extra person can be accommodated for an additional fee of PHP 200 (USD 3.6) per night, inclusive of a mattress, sheet, and pillows.

Note that free parking is available, so don’t hesitate to bring a car.

3. Cozy triangular cabin, Tanay (from USD 84)

Level up your glamping experience at Tanay by renting this cozy cabin on the foothills of the breathtaking Sierra Madre Range. It has an interior dedicated to a bed space for floor mattresses and sofa beds. If staying as a large group, you can request extra tents. Notify in advance so that the owner can prepare it upon your arrival.

This property takes pride in its outdoor setting with a kitchen, fireplace, and dining space, where guests can fully experience the relaxing ambiance of nature in Tanay.

4. Mum Nitz Guest House, Puerto Princesa (from USD 17)

You don’t have to spend a lot to enjoy the beauty of Palawan. Stay at Mum Nitz Guest House for affordable accommodation in Puerto Princesa. It is a small nipa house, the traditional home in the Philippines. It has a simple interior design with pieces of furniture made of wood. Guests can also rest in the private outdoor setting with a woven hammock.

Mum Nitz Guest House is conveniently located near the airport and is around a 15-minute walk to Hartman Beach.

7. Native Villas & Restaurant, Baclayon (from USD 22)

Do you want to immerse yourself more in nature? Stay at this eco-friendly traditional villa in Baclayon. Each villa has a double bed ideal for couples and a private bathroom with a shower. The property has a shared open-plan living area with a beautiful view of trees. You can dine at the on-site restaurant, which is open daily from 7am to 10pm.

If you want to drive around the area, on-site scooter rental is available for 600 PHP (10.8 USD) per day. You can also try renting at a motorcycle rental shop nearby.

8. Freedom Society container van 1, San Isidro (from USD 17)

You can wake up and head directly to surf on the sea by staying at Freedom Society container van 1, located in San Isidro. It is only three minutes from Pacifico Beach. This container van is a tiny home covered with bamboo to provide guests with a more relaxing accommodation. It also has high ceilings and large windows for better ventilation.

The owner has two dogs that the guests can play with. Guests can also request to change the dogs’ location if someone is uncomfortable or has allergies.
